What part of speech is the word mentor?

"Mentor" can be a few different parts of speech depending on how it's used:

* Noun: This is the most common usage, referring to a person who guides and advises another.

* Example: "My mentor helped me navigate my career path."

* Verb: It can also be used as a verb meaning "to act as a mentor to someone."

* Example: "She mentored several young professionals in the company."

* Adjective: Although less common, it can also be used as an adjective to describe something related to a mentor.

* Example: "The mentor program provides valuable support to new employees."

So, it depends on the context!
